GUIDING PRINCIPLES IN THE CONDUCT
OF RESEARCH (DO 39, s. 2016)
EXCELLENCE
• Relevant and researchable
• Appropriate research methods
• Logical, coherent, and evidence-based findings
INTEGRITY
• High ethical standards
• Honest and accurate in the collection,
analysis, and reporting of data
OPENNESS
• Collaborative research work
• Multi-disciplinary perspectives
• Truthful and timely dissemination of
research results

NATIONAL
• Nationwide in scope or
covering at least two regions
• Not more than PhP 500k per
research
• 1 year max
REGIONAL
• Region-wide or covering at
least two divisions
• Not more than 150k
• 1 year max
DIVISION
• Division-wide,
district-wide, or
covering at least
two districts
• Not more than
150k
• 1 year max
SCHOOL
• Research that is
classroom-based or
school/CLC-wide in
scope
• Not more than
PHP30k
• 6 months max
